Web1,000 American Flag Images & Pictures Related Images: flag usa patriotism america Choose from and download over 1,000 high-quality images and pictures of the American … WebFeb 3, 2024 · The flag that represents America is made of thirteen equal stripes running horizontally. Six stripes are the color white, alternating with seven red stripes. A blue square is at the top left corner of the flag, taking up two-fifths of the flag’s width. Inside the blue area are fifty white stars.
